Partnerships
Loft's partnerships with Itaú Unibanco and Santander Brasil embed mortgage financing into the platform, enabling credit approval for over 60% of buyers and supporting ~BRL 3.2 billion in mortgage originations in FY2025.
Deep integration with Brazil's largest private lenders cuts closing times from months to weeks, lowering friction and supplying the liquidity to handle Loft's 18,400 transactions amid 2025 interest-rate volatility.
Loft shifted from competing with brokers to empowering a 55,000-strong network of independent real estate brokers, who contributed ~70% of listed inventory in 2025 and handle 85% of on-site inspections across São Paulo, Rio, Belo Horizonte and Brasília.
Loft maintains contracts with 120+ localized renovation firms across Brazil, enforcing standardized protocols that raise unit refurbishment speed to 18 days on average and lift post-renovation listing prices by 12%, ensuring Loft-certified apartments meet uniform aesthetic and functional baselines.
Integration with Brazilian Notaries and Public Registries
Loft integrates with local Cartórios and public registries to digitize title checks and transfers, cutting due-diligence time by ~40% and supporting 2025 closings across 6 Brazilian states processing ~18,000 transactions annually through these pipelines.
- 40% faster due diligence vs. traditional
- 6 states covered (2025)
- ~18,000 transactions routed (2025)
Collaboration with Multi-Family Property Managers
Loft Rental partners with institutional owners and developers to manage 78,000+ units as of FY2025, generating roughly $420M in annual management fees and recurring revenue that offsets sales cyclicality.
These long-term contracts-average 7 years-create a 35% reduction in revenue volatility for Loft compared with standalone brokerage peers.
- 78,000+ units under management (FY2025)
- $420M annual management fees (FY2025)
- Average contract length: 7 years
- 35% revenue-volatility reduction vs. brokerage peers

Activities
Loft uses Automated Valuation Models processing >50 million records from public registries and 120k+ internal transactions (FY2025) to keep pricing transparent and cut Brazil's typical bid-ask spreads from ~12% to ~4-6%, powering marketplace liquidity and guiding Loft's R$1.2bn property investment decisions in 2025.
Loft manages the full deal lifecycle-from virtual tours to digital signatures-coordinating legal, finance, and admin to meet Brazilian law and deliver a modern UX; owning the process cut average closing time to ~35 days in 2025 versus 90+ days for traditional brokers and helped Loft process ~BRL 6.2 billion in GMV in FY2025.
Through Loft Cred, Loft matches buyers to financing from 30+ banking partners, driving a 2025 origination volume of R$4.2 billion and fee income of R$78 million, boosting transaction completion rates by 18% year-over-year.
Curation and Quality Control of Property Listings
Loft spends ~BRL 450 per listing on pro photography, 3D floor plans and inspections, raising verified listings to 92% and cutting average time-to-sell from 67 to 39 days in 2025.
- BRL 450 per listing
- 92% verified listings (2025)
- Time-to-sell: 67→39 days
- Engagement up 28%
Platform Development and UX Optimization
Loft invests heavily in its mobile and web platforms-R&D and engineering spend totaled BRL 420 million in FY2025-to simplify home buying with intuitive flows, real-time offer tracking, and automated neighborhood-insight reports that reduced time-to-offer by 18% year-over-year.
- BRL 420M R&D/engineering FY2025
- 18% faster time-to-offer YoY
- Real-time offer tracking feature live Q2 2025
- Automated neighborhood reports cover 95% of listings
